How far is Evansville, IN, from Nuevo Laredo?

The distance between Nuevo Laredo (Nuevo Laredo International Airport) and Evansville (Evansville Regional Airport) is 1010 miles / 1626 kilometers / 878 nautical miles.

The driving distance from Nuevo Laredo (NLD) to Evansville (EVV) is 1168 miles / 1880 kilometers, and travel time by car is about 21 hours 2 minutes.

Distance from Nuevo Laredo to Evansville

There are several ways to calculate the distance from Nuevo Laredo to Evansville. Here are two standard methods:

Vincenty's formula (applied above)
  • 1010.301 miles
  • 1625.922 kilometers
  • 877.928 nautical miles

Vincenty's form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points on the earth's surface using an ellipsoidal model of the planet.

Haversine formula
  • 1010.691 miles
  • 1626.549 kilometers
  • 878.266 nautical miles

The haversine form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points assuming a spherical earth (great-circle distance – the shortest distance between two points).

How long does it take to fly from Nuevo Laredo to Evansville?

The estimated flight time from Nuevo Laredo International Airport to Evansville Regional Airport is 2 hours and 24 minutes.

What is the time difference between Nuevo Laredo and Evansville?

There is no time difference between Nuevo Laredo and Evansville.

Flight carbon footprint between Nuevo Laredo International Airport (NLD) and Evansville Regional Airport (EVV)

On average, flying from Nuevo Laredo to Evansville generates about 151 kg of CO2 per passenger, and 151 kilograms equals 334 pounds (lbs). The figures are estimates and include only the CO2 generated by burning jet fuel.
